Traditional services

A traditional service runs on two competing demands. Music requires a long, supportive reverberant field, the kind of two-to-three-second reverb time that lets a choir swell and an organ fill the room. Speech requires the opposite: short, clean decay so every word lands. Add too much absorption to sharpen speech and music will lose its impact. Leave the room live enough for the music and the words wash into one another, until speech intelligibility falls apart.

Stepped QRD Diffusers and acoustic panels in the sanctuary at Collegside Church

Collegside Church. Stepped QRD Diffusers scatter sound so the congregation feels connected and encouraged to sing, with Broadband and High-Mid Acoustic Panels providing the absorption.

Stepped QRD Diffusers let us bridge the gap between spoken word and music. Built from Baltic Birch assembled in a quadratic residue sequence, they scatter sound evenly across the room from 816 Hz to 3,721 Hz, the band where clarity is won or lost. Rather than absorbing energy, they break up the strong reflections and flutter echo that blur words, while leaving the room's reverberation time intact.

The choir keeps its warmth, fullness, and sense of space, and the spoken word gains definition. Breaking up those reflections also yields more gain before feedback from the PA. For congregations that sing together, it transforms a wash of sound into something cohesive that draws people into worship. Traditional sanctuaries call for a diffusion-led design, with High-Mid Acoustic Panels added where a surface needs targeted absorption without deadening the room.

Modern services

Modern church services have much more aligned acoustic demands. Full-band worship and the spoken word want the same things: shorter reverberation, more clarity, tighter control, and consistent balance across every seat. The complication is energy: a full band stacks loud, dense sources into a demanding mix, and in an untreated room that energy turns muddy, boomy, and harsh.

Two problems follow in the pews. Balance, where some seats sound great while others lose the mix, and impact, where speech intelligibility drops and the music lands flat. Pushing the faders up never adds clarity, only volume, which leaves the room louder and harsher.

Broadband and High-Mid acoustic panels in the modern sanctuary at First Baptist Church Murfreesboro

First Baptist Church Murfreesboro. Broadband and High-Mid Acoustic Panels keep a full-band mix clear from the front row to the back wall.

Broadband Acoustic Panels are the best all-around tool for modern sanctuaries. At 4.5 inches deep, they control 80 Hz to 20 kHz. Proper low and low-mid control gives a modern worship band clarity, definition, and impact while keeping the spoken word intelligible. The band is felt without harshness, and the sound holds together from the front row to the back wall.

Treating the walls is a strong starting point for clarity, lower harshness, and sharper impact. Treating the walls and ceiling together is more efficient and more effective, and it is what we reach for most often when a room needs to sound its best.

Fellowship halls and gathering spaces

Sanctuaries get the attention, but a church lives in its other spaces too: fellowship halls, classrooms, Bible study rooms, and meeting areas. The most common complaint in these rooms is also the simplest. They are too loud. Hard floors, drywall and glass walls, and hard ceilings leave little to absorb sound in these spaces. So reverberation builds and reflected energy stacks up until a conversation five feet away is a strain and a room full of people is overwhelming. These rooms become fatiguing to occupy and nearly impossible to communicate in, whether the gathering is a shared meal, a class, or a meeting.

High-Mid Acoustic Panels on the walls and ceiling of a church fellowship hall

High-Mid Acoustic Panels on the walls, with panels set into the ceiling overhead, cut reverberation in a loud, echoey gathering space so people can hear each other.

High-Mid Acoustic Panels solve this directly. They bring the reverberation time down and pull reflected energy out of the room, so speech stays intelligible and the space becomes comfortable again. Their slim 2.5 inch profile mounts cleanly on a wall, and the absorption is tuned for exactly these conditions: effective down to 200 Hz, with an absorption coefficient of 0.81 at 200 Hz and 0.94 at 250 Hz.

In rooms where speech is the primary sound source, that performance matches the energy the space produces, which makes High-Mid the right call over a deeper, heavier panel built for low-end control.
